What the role involves
- In this role you will provide regulatory support throughout the development of products on all aspects of technical food law, including food information to consumers, claims and fo.
- Leading the full regulatory review before each new product launch.
- Clearly communicate regulatory requirements to cross functional project teams and following up to ensure the advice is followed.
- Collaborate cross functionally with key partners including Life Sciences, Corporate Affairs, Legal, Product Development, Marketing to ensure that products and communications follow.
- The implementation of new regulations across the portfolio, using the change management process to ensure the correct changes are made in a timely manner.
- Monitoring and influence regulatory developments externally, including representation of PepsiCo at sectoral trade associations.
Skills and requirements
- Highly skilled on claims, food information and additives legislation, and application of UK advertising codes but good general knowledge of all food regulation within scope.
- Good knowledge of UK front of pack labelling and nutrient profile models.
- Working knowledge of Windsor Framework and its day-to-day application.
- At least 2 years’ experience representing a food business at trade association committee(s).
Additional role context
- Have responsibility for regulatory compliance of products within a defined part of the UKI portfolio.
